Transaction 105cae41a3c952286d84b04900fda75cf7b4e470ff4f5c80c6ea47f467505704

1 Input
2 Outputs
  • 105cae41a3c952286d84b04900fda75cf7b4e470ff4f5c80c6ea47f467505704:0
  • value  12437061
    address  1D5LKg6bjZgQ8JkjTD3SXNtFitf7T5j634
  • 105cae41a3c952286d84b04900fda75cf7b4e470ff4f5c80c6ea47f467505704:1
  • value  13214129
    address  1CFRnFKr6ttDezmm1dzW16huzwK3vMVWDU